MapMyPoints is a unique system developed by MapMyTri.com Team to motivate each and every individual to keep track of their workouts and participate in our community. Soon we will have more than 200,000 members in our community and we want to motivate each and everyone individual to share their experiences, rate others routes, post routes to the world, and to track your progress in your Training Log.

MapMyPoints gives users in our community points for doing the following activities on the MapMyTri.com site:

Comment on an Existing Workout / Route* 5
Rate an Existing Workout / Route* 5
Creating a New Private Route You have Experienced 10
Creating a New Public Route You have Experienced 15
Sharing Your Route with Your Friends (i.e., Tell-A-Friend)* 10
Add Your Daily Activity to Your Training Log 15
Special Coupons at Races Misc

*Max one per day.

With each point you earn, you begin to build up an account of MapMyPoints. When you get to the following levels, you can earn valuable gifts certificates and discounts from our selected Sponsor. (note: we are looking for more selection with our sponsors so take our Sponsor Survey today)
